Abstract

The invention relates to the technical field of automatic rice frying machines, in particular to a full-automatic rice frying device for a kitchen, which comprises a support box, wherein vertical stand columns are fixed on two sides of an outer top wall of the support box, an induction cooker is fixed in the middle section of the outer top wall of the support box, a frying pan main body without a top wall is movably arranged at the top end of the induction cooker, side holes are formed in the top walls of the support box positioned on two sides of the induction cooker, a horizontal first threaded rod and a horizontal second threaded rod are respectively connected on the side walls of the two sides of the support box in a rotating mode through bearings, the first threaded rod is fixedly connected with the second threaded rod, vertical movable plates are respectively connected on two sides of an inner bottom wall of the support box in a sliding mode, and the two movable plates are respectively movably arranged inside the two side holes. The invention has ingenious design, can avoid rice from scattering out of the frying pan in the process of making fried rice, can avoid the condition of large amount of waste of rice, is convenient to disassemble the frying pan and brings convenience to cleaning the frying pan.

Technical Field
The invention relates to the technical field of automatic rice frying machines, in particular to a full-automatic rice frying device for a kitchen.
Background
The fried rice is common food and is prepared by quickly frying cooked rice, dishes and eggs, the fried rice is divided into various categories, such as Yangzhou fried rice, sausage fried rice, tomato fried rice, curry fried rice, bacon fried rice and the like, and has unique styles in various places, so that the fried rice is taken as breakfast or supper by general public, and the fried rice is convenient to prepare, consumes less time and is rich in nutrition and is popular for the public. With the continuous improvement of the technological level, an automatic rice frying machine for making fried rice is widely used in order to save manpower.
The existing automatic rice frying machine is difficult to avoid the situation that rice is scattered out of a frying pan in the process of making fried rice, so that a large amount of rice is wasted; the prior automatic rice frying machine is inconvenient to detach the frying pan and clean the frying pan, so a full-automatic rice frying device for a kitchen is needed to solve the problems.

Referring to fig. 1-5, a full-automatic cooking device for kitchen use comprises a supporting box 1, wherein vertical upright posts 6 are fixed on two sides of an outer top wall of the supporting box 1, an induction cooker 4 is fixed on a middle section of an outer top wall of the supporting box 1, a pan main body 5 without a top wall is movably arranged at the top end of the induction cooker 4, side holes 24 are respectively arranged on the top wall of the supporting box 1 positioned on two sides of the induction cooker 4, a horizontal first threaded rod 2 and a horizontal second threaded rod 25 are respectively rotatably connected on the side walls on two sides of the supporting box 1 through bearings, the first threaded rod 2 is fixedly connected with the second threaded rod 25, vertical movable plates 7 are respectively slidably connected on two sides of an inner bottom wall of the supporting box 1, the two movable plates 7 are respectively movably arranged inside the two side holes 24, the two movable plates 7 are respectively sleeved on an outer ring of the first threaded rod 2 and an outer ring of the second threaded rod 25, the outer rings of the two upright posts 6 which are close to each other are fixed with a horizontal fixed plate 9, the middle position of the fixed plate 9 is provided with a rectangular connecting hole 30, the outer side walls of the two sides of the wok main body 5 are fixed with a horizontal connecting plate 10, the bottom wall of the connecting plate 10 is fixed with a fixed block 8, the two fixed blocks 8 are respectively movably arranged in the two connecting holes 30, the side walls of the two fixed blocks 8 which are positioned at the lower side of the fixed plate 9 and close to each other are respectively provided with a rectangular connecting groove 31, the side walls of the two movable plates 7 which are positioned at the upper side of the supporting box 1 and far away from each other are respectively fixed with a connecting block 32, the two connecting blocks 32 are respectively movably arranged in the two connecting grooves 31, the top ends of the two upright posts 6 are fixed with a horizontal flat plate 19, one side of the flat plate 19 is rotatably connected with a vertical top tube 23 through a bearing, the threaded sleeve of the top tube 23 is provided with a vertical threaded inner ring 14, and the bottom end of the threaded ring 14 is fixed with a horizontal movable plate 13, the side ends of two sides of the moving plate 13 are fixed with vertical connecting sleeves 12, the two connecting sleeves 12 are respectively movably sleeved on the outer rings of the two upright posts 6, connecting posts 15 are fixed on two sides of the bottom wall of the moving plate 13, horizontal baffle plates 16 are fixed at the bottom ends of the two connecting posts 15, the bottom walls of the baffle plates 16 are in contact with the top end of the wok main body 5, mounting holes are formed in the middle sections of the baffle plates 16, horizontal screen plates 26 are fixed inside the mounting holes, the screen plates 26 are made of stainless steel, circular retaining rings 33 are fixed in the middle positions of the screen plates 26, the vertical driving shaft 18 is rotatably connected in the middle positions of the moving plate 13 through bearings, the driving shaft 18 is movably arranged on the inner rings of the retaining rings 33, the inner rings of the retaining rings 33 are circular, the driving shaft 18 can rotate, the sizes of the inner rings of the retaining rings 33 are matched with the sizes of the outer rings of the driving shaft 18, and rice can be prevented from entering the inner rings of the retaining rings 33, the opening of the frying pan main body 5 is shielded by the baffle plate 16, the mesh plate 26 and the retaining ring 33, and a plurality of evenly distributed fried rice leaves 27 are fixed on the outer ring of the driving shaft 18 positioned in the frying pan main body 5.
A horizontal first motor 3 is arranged on the outer side wall of the supporting box 1 through a first support, the controller of the first motor 3 can control the forward operation or reverse operation of the first motor 3, the side end of a first threaded rod 2 is fixed at the output end of the first motor 3, a second motor 17 with a downward output end is arranged on the top wall of a movable plate 13 through a second support, the top end of a driving shaft 18 is fixed at the output end of the second motor 17, a third motor 20 with an upward output end is arranged on the top wall of a flat plate 19, the controller of the third motor 20 can control the forward operation or reverse operation of the third motor 20, a driving gear 21 is fixed at the output end of the third motor 20, a driven gear 22 is fixedly sleeved on the outer ring of a top pipe 23 positioned on the upper side of the flat plate 19, the driving gear 21 is meshed with the driven gear 22, and when the top pipe 23 is driven to rotate through the forward operation of the third motor 20, the top pipe 23 and the threaded column 14 are in threaded transmission, so that the threaded column 14 drives the moving plate 13 and the connecting sleeve 12 to ascend, and when the top pipe 23 is driven to rotate by the reverse operation of the third motor 20, the top pipe 23 and the threaded column 14 are in threaded transmission, so that the threaded column 14 drives the moving plate 13 and the connecting sleeve 12 to descend.
The central point of the baffle 16 and the central point of the frying pan main body 5 are positioned on the same vertical line, the length of the baffle 16 is greater than that of the frying pan main body 5, and the width of the baffle 16 is greater than that of the frying pan main body 5.
The screw thread of first threaded rod 2 revolves to the screw thread of second threaded rod 25 and revolves to the contrary, when forward operation through first motor 3 drives first threaded rod 2 and second threaded rod 25 and rotates, through first threaded rod 2 and second threaded rod 25 respectively with the screw thread transmission of two fly leaves 7, can make two fly leaves 7 be close to each other, when reverse operation through first motor 3 drives first threaded rod 2 and second threaded rod 25 and rotates, through first threaded rod 2 and second threaded rod 25 respectively with the screw thread transmission of two fly leaves 7, can make two fly leaves 7 keep away from each other.
The both sides of the interior diapire of supporting box 1 have all been seted up along length direction and have been removed spout 28, and the bottom mounting of fly leaf 7 has slider 29, and slider 29 slides with removing spout 28 and is connected for fly leaf 7 and connecting block 32 can be stable move along the horizontal direction.
Size and the fixed block 8 of connecting hole 30, the size looks adaptation of the size of spread groove 31 and connecting block 32, insert the limiting displacement of the inside of two connecting holes 30 respectively through two fixed blocks 8, can avoid fixed block 8, the aversion of horizontal direction takes place for connecting plate 10 and frying pan main part 5, insert the limiting displacement of the inside of two spread grooves 31 respectively through two connecting blocks 32, can avoid fixed block 8, the aversion of vertical direction takes place for connecting plate 10 and frying pan main part 5, can realize stable fixed to frying pan main part 5.
The top wall of the connecting plate 10 is fixed with a handle 11, and the connecting plate 10, the fixing block 8 and the frying pan main body 5 can be moved by moving the two handles 11.
The size of the inner ring of the connecting sleeve 12 is matched with the size of the outer ring of the upright post 6, so that the connecting sleeve 12 and the moving plate 13 can be stably lifted.
The working principle is as follows: when fried rice needs to be made, the top pipe 23 can be driven to rotate by the forward operation of the third motor 20, the screw thread column 14 can drive the movable plate 13, the connecting sleeve 12, the connecting column 15, the second motor 17, the driving shaft 18, the baffle plate 16, the screen plate 26, the retaining ring 33 and the fried rice leaves 27 to ascend through the screw thread transmission between the top pipe 23 and the screw thread column 14 until the driving shaft 18 is positioned above the frying pan main body 5, then rice and fried rice ingredients are added into the inside of the frying pan main body 5, the top pipe 23 can be driven to rotate through the reverse operation of the third motor 20, the screw thread column 14 can drive the movable plate 13, the connecting sleeve 12, the connecting column 15, the second motor 17, the driving shaft 18, the baffle plate 16, the screen plate 26, the retaining ring 33 and the fried rice leaves 27 to descend through the screw thread transmission between the top pipe 23 and the screw thread column 14 until the bottom wall of the baffle plate 16 is contacted with the top end of the frying pan main body 5, and the fried rice leaves 27 can be positioned inside the frying pan main body 5, then the electromagnetic oven 4 is opened, the wok main body 5 can be heated through the electromagnetic oven 4, rice and stir ingredients can be heated, the second motor 17 is operated to drive the driving shaft 18 and the stir leaves 27 to rotate, the rice and stir ingredients can be stirred through the stir leaves 27, and the rice and stir ingredients can be stirred, so that the stir-fried rice can be prepared, the bottom wall of the baffle 16 is contacted with the top end of the wok main body 5, the opening of the wok main body 5 can be shielded through the baffle 16, the screen plate 26 and the retaining ring 33, the rice can be prevented from scattering out of the wok main body 5 in the process of preparing the stir-fried rice, the rice can be prevented from scattering out of the wok in the process of preparing the stir-fried rice, and the condition of large amount of rice waste can be avoided; when the frying pan needs to be disassembled, firstly, the screw thread column 14 can drive the movable plate 13, the connecting sleeve 12, the connecting column 15, the second motor 17, the driving shaft 18, the baffle 16, the screen plate 26, the retainer ring 33 and the fried rice leaves 27 to ascend through the forward operation of the third motor 20 until the driving shaft 18 is positioned above the frying pan main body 5, then, the first threaded rod 2 and the second threaded rod 25 can be driven to rotate through the forward operation of the first motor 3, the two movable plates 7 can be close to each other through the threaded transmission of the first threaded rod 2 and the second threaded rod 25 with the two movable plates 7 respectively, the two connecting blocks 32 can be close to each other until the two connecting blocks 32 are positioned between the two fixed blocks 8, the connecting blocks 32 can be separated from the connecting grooves 31, and then, the connecting plates 10, the fixed blocks 8 and the frying pan main body 5 can ascend through upwards lifting the two handles 11, until the fixed block 8 is located the top of fixed plate 9, can make the fixed block 8 break away from connecting hole 30 to make frying pan main part 5 break away from electromagnetism stove 4, can accomplish and dismantle frying pan main part 5, can accomplish and dismantle the frying pan, conveniently dismantle the frying pan, bring the facility for wasing the frying pan.
